Risks & Guardrails
Optimizing one benchmark can hide broader system weaknesses.
Infrastructure and maintenance costs are often underestimated.
Security and observability gaps can grow as systems become more complex.
Implementation Roadmap
Define latency, quality, and cost targets before implementation.
Benchmark under realistic load and data conditions.
Instrument monitoring for errors, drift, and user impact.
Prepare rollback and incident response paths before scaling.
